You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@isis.apache.org by da...@apache.org on 2021/10/05 13:53:10 UTC

[isis-app-demo] 02/07: moves fixture classes

This is an automated email from the ASF dual-hosted git repository.

danhaywood pushed a commit to branch main
in repository https://gitbox.apache.org/repos/asf/isis-app-demo.git

commit a0fb00de6ec1c3dd81cc15bcddea831603582f7a
Author: Dan Haywood <da...@haywood-associates.co.uk>
AuthorDate: Tue Oct 5 13:52:47 2021 +0100

    moves fixture classes
---
 .../petclinic/modules/pets/integtests/tests/PetOwner_IntegTest.java   | 3 +--
 .../petclinic/modules/pets/integtests/tests/PetOwners_IntegTest.java  | 2 +-
 .../java/petclinic/modules/pets/fixture/{ => pet}/PetBuilder.java     | 3 ++-
 .../java/petclinic/modules/pets/fixture/{ => pet}/Pet_persona.java    | 3 ++-
 .../modules/pets/fixture/{ => petowner}/PetOwnerBuilder.java          | 2 +-
 .../modules/pets/fixture/{ => petowner}/PetOwner_persona.java         | 2 +-
 .../petclinic/webapp/application/fixture/scenarios/PetClinicDemo.java | 4 ++--
 7 files changed, 10 insertions(+), 9 deletions(-)

diff --git a/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wner_IntegTest.java b/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wner_IntegTest.java
index e3a114b..f7285d2 100644
--- a/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wner_IntegTest.java
+++ b/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wner_IntegTest.java
@@ -8,12 +8,11 @@ import org.springframework.transaction.annotation.Transactional;
 import static org.assertj.core.api.Assertions.assertThat;
 import static org.junit.jupiter.api.Assertions.assertThrows;
 
-import org.apache.isis.applib.services.wrapper.DisabledException;
 import org.apache.isis.applib.services.wrapper.HiddenException;
 import org.apache.isis.applib.services.wrapper.InvalidException;
 
 import petclinic.modules.pets.dom.petowner.PetOwner;
-import petclinic.modules.pets.fixture.PetOwner_persona;
+import petclinic.modules.pets.fixture.petowner.PetOwner_persona;
 import petclinic.modules.pets.integtests.PetsModuleIntegTestAbstract;
 
 @Transactional
diff --git a/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wners_IntegTest.java b/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wners_IntegTest.java
index 8606eb3..be4b927 100644
--- a/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wners_IntegTest.java
+++ b/module-pets-tests/src/test/java/petclinic/modules/pets/integtests/tests/PetOwners_IntegTest.java
@@ -17,7 +17,7 @@ import org.apache.isis.testing.unittestsupport.applib.matchers.ThrowableMatchers
 
 import petclinic.modules.pets.dom.petowner.PetOwner;
 import petclinic.modules.pets.dom.petowner.PetOwners;
-import petclinic.modules.pets.fixture.PetOwner_persona;
+import petclinic.modules.pets.fixture.petowner.PetOwner_persona;
 import petclinic.modules.pets.integtests.PetsModuleIntegTestAbstract;
 
 @Transactional
diff --git a/module-pets/src/main/java/petclinic/modules/pets/fixture/PetBuilder.java b/module-pets/src/main/java/petclinic/modules/pets/fixture/pet/PetBuilder.java
similarity index 92%
rename from module-pets/src/main/java/petclinic/modules/pets/fixture/PetBuilder.java
rename to module-pets/src/main/java/petclinic/modules/pets/fixture/pet/PetBuilder.java
index 358d96c..d4031c1 100644
--- a/module-pets/src/main/java/petclinic/modules/pets/fixture/PetBuilder.java
+++ b/module-pets/src/main/java/petclinic/modules/pets/fixture/pet/PetBuilder.java
@@ -1,4 +1,4 @@
-package petclinic.modules.pets.fixture;
+package petclinic.modules.pets.fixture.pet;
 
 import javax.inject.Inject;
 
@@ -13,6 +13,7 @@ import petclinic.modules.pets.dom.petowner.PetOwner;
 import petclinic.modules.pets.dom.petowner.PetOwner_addPet;
 import petclinic.modules.pets.dom.pet.PetRepository;
 import petclinic.modules.pets.dom.pet.PetSpecies;
+import petclinic.modules.pets.fixture.petowner.PetOwner_persona;
 
 @Accessors(chain = true)
 public class PetBuilder extends BuilderScriptWithResult<Pet> {
diff --git a/module-pets/src/main/java/petclinic/modules/pets/fixture/Pet_persona.java b/module-pets/src/main/java/petclinic/modules/pets/fixture/pet/Pet_persona.java
similarity index 95%
rename from module-pets/src/main/java/petclinic/modules/pets/fixture/Pet_persona.java
rename to module-pets/src/main/java/petclinic/modules/pets/fixture/pet/Pet_persona.java
index 670286e..23d2b30 100644
--- a/module-pets/src/main/java/petclinic/modules/pets/fixture/Pet_persona.java
+++ b/module-pets/src/main/java/petclinic/modules/pets/fixture/pet/Pet_persona.java
@@ -1,4 +1,4 @@
-package petclinic.modules.pets.fixture;
+package petclinic.modules.pets.fixture.pet;
 
 import org.apache.isis.applib.services.registry.ServiceRegistry;
 import org.apache.isis.testing.fixtures.applib.personas.PersonaWithBuilderScript;
@@ -12,6 +12,7 @@ import petclinic.modules.pets.dom.pet.Pet;
 import petclinic.modules.pets.dom.petowner.PetOwner;
 import petclinic.modules.pets.dom.pet.PetRepository;
 import petclinic.modules.pets.dom.pet.PetSpecies;
+import petclinic.modules.pets.fixture.petowner.PetOwner_persona;
 
 @AllArgsConstructor
 public enum Pet_persona
diff --git a/module-pets/src/main/java/petclinic/modules/pets/fixture/PetOwnerBuilder.java b/module-pets/src/main/java/petclinic/modules/pets/fixture/petowner/PetOwnerBuilder.java
similarity index 94%
rename from module-pets/src/main/java/petclinic/modules/pets/fixture/PetOwnerBuilder.java
rename to module-pets/src/main/java/petclinic/modules/pets/fixture/petowner/PetOwnerBuilder.java
index 4440c66..00bab41 100644
--- a/module-pets/src/main/java/petclinic/modules/pets/fixture/PetOwnerBuilder.java
+++ b/module-pets/src/main/java/petclinic/modules/pets/fixture/petowner/PetOwnerBuilder.java
@@ -1,4 +1,4 @@
-package petclinic.modules.pets.fixture;
+package petclinic.modules.pets.fixture.petowner;
 
 import javax.inject.Inject;
 
diff --git a/module-pets/src/main/java/petclinic/modules/pets/fixture/PetOwner_persona.java b/module-pets/src/main/java/petclinic/modules/pets/fixture/petowner/PetOwner_persona.java
similarity index 96%
rename from module-pets/src/main/java/petclinic/modules/pets/fixture/PetOwner_persona.java
rename to module-pets/src/main/java/petclinic/modules/pets/fixture/petowner/PetOwner_persona.java
index 1e10732..ce7cc4c 100644
--- a/module-pets/src/main/java/petclinic/modules/pets/fixture/PetOwner_persona.java
+++ b/module-pets/src/main/java/petclinic/modules/pets/fixture/petowner/PetOwner_persona.java
@@ -1,4 +1,4 @@
-package petclinic.modules.pets.fixture;
+package petclinic.modules.pets.fixture.petowner;
 
 import org.apache.isis.applib.services.registry.ServiceRegistry;
 import org.apache.isis.testing.fixtures.applib.personas.PersonaWithBuilderScript;
diff --git a/webapp/src/main/java/petclinic/webapp/application/fixture/scenarios/PetClinicDemo.java b/webapp/src/main/java/petclinic/webapp/application/fixture/scenarios/PetClinicDemo.java
index f39d62f..78c4889 100644
--- a/webapp/src/main/java/petclinic/webapp/application/fixture/scenarios/PetClinicDemo.java
+++ b/webapp/src/main/java/petclinic/webapp/application/fixture/scenarios/PetClinicDemo.java
@@ -5,8 +5,8 @@ import javax.inject.Inject;
 import org.apache.isis.testing.fixtures.applib.fixturescripts.FixtureScript;
 import org.apache.isis.testing.fixtures.applib.modules.ModuleWithFixturesService;
 
-import petclinic.modules.pets.fixture.PetOwner_persona;
-import petclinic.modules.pets.fixture.Pet_persona;
+import petclinic.modules.pets.fixture.petowner.PetOwner_persona;
+import petclinic.modules.pets.fixture.pet.Pet_persona;
 
 public class PetClinicDemo extends FixtureScript {